Analysis

The most recent figure for teachers in primary education, male (number), per square kilometre in Tajikistan is 0.0598 units per square kilometre, measured in 2017.

That represents a change of up 7.1% on the previous year and down 25.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, teachers in primary education, male (number), per square kilometre in Tajikistan peaked at 0.0984 units per square kilometre in 1999 and was at its lowest, 0.0505 units per square kilometre, in 2012.

That places Tajikistan 125th out of 200 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ated

Teachers in primary education, male (number)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Teachers in primary education, male (number)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
